    88 changes: 88 additions & 0 deletions ExamplePeopleAdapter.java
    Original file line number Diff line number Diff line change
    @@ -0,0 +1,88 @@
    package com.app.wanna.android.screens.home.peoples;

    import android.databinding.DataBindingUtil;
    import android.support.v7.widget.RecyclerView;
    import android.view.LayoutInflater;
    import android.view.View;
    import android.view.ViewGroup;

    import com.app.wanna.android.R;
    import com.app.wanna.android.data.User;
    import com.app.wanna.android.databinding.LayoutItemPeopleBinding;
    import com.app.wanna.android.utils.firebaseadapter.FirebaseRecyclerAdapter;
    import com.firebase.ui.common.ChangeEventType;
    import com.firebase.ui.database.FirebaseRecyclerOptions;
    import com.google.firebase.database.DataSnapshot;
    import com.squareup.picasso.Picasso;

    public class ExamplePeopleAdapter extends FirebaseRecyclerAdapter<User, PeopleListAdapter.PeopleViewHolder> {
    private RecycleItemClick recycleItemClick;
    private static final String TAG = "PeopleListAdapter";

    public ExamplePeopleAdapter(FirebaseRecyclerOptions<User> options) {
    super(options, true);
    }

    public interface RecycleItemClick {
    void onItemClick(String userId, User user, int position);
    }

    public void setRecycleItemClick(RecycleItemClick recycleItemClick) {
    this.recycleItemClick = recycleItemClick;
    }

    @Override
    public PeopleViewHolder onCreateViewHolder(ViewGroup parent, int viewType) {

    View view = LayoutInflater.from(parent.getContext())
    .inflate(R.layout.layout_item_people, parent, false);
    return new PeopleViewHolder(view);
    }

    @Override
    protected void onBindViewHolder(PeopleViewHolder holder, int position, User model) {
    holder.bind(model);
    }

    @Override
    protected void onChildUpdate(User model,
    ChangeEventType type,
    DataSnapshot snapshot,
    int newIndex,
    int oldIndex) {
    model.setUserId(snapshot.getKey());
    super.onChildUpdate(model, type, snapshot, newIndex, oldIndex);
    }

    @Override
    protected boolean filterCondition(User model, String filterPattern) {
    return model.getFirstName().toLowerCase().contains(filterPattern) ||
    model.getLastName().toLowerCase().contains(filterPattern);
    }

    public class PeopleViewHolder extends RecyclerView.ViewHolder {

    LayoutItemPeopleBinding mBinding;

    PeopleViewHolder(View view) {
    super(view);
    mBinding = DataBindingUtil.bind(view);
    }

    public void bind(User user) {
    Picasso.with(mBinding.peopleImage.getContext())
    .load(user.getImage())
    .placeholder(R.drawable.place_holder_user)
    .into(mBinding.peopleImage);
    mBinding.peopleName.setText(String.format("%s %s", user.getFirstName(), user.getLastName()));
    itemView.setOnClickListener(new View.OnClickListener() {
    @Override
    public void onClick(View v) {
    int pos = getAdapterPosition();
    User user = getItem(pos);
    recycleItemClick.onItemClick(user.getUserId(), user, pos);
    }
    });
    }
    }
    }
    27 changes: 27 additions & 0 deletions FirebaseAdapter.java
    Original file line number Diff line number Diff line change
    @@ -0,0 +1,27 @@
    package com.app.wanna.android.utils.firebaseadapter;

    import android.arch.lifecycle.LifecycleObserver;
    import android.support.annotation.RestrictTo;

    import com.firebase.ui.database.ChangeEventListener;
    import com.firebase.ui.database.FirebaseArray;
    import com.firebase.ui.database.ObservableSnapshotArray;

    @RestrictTo(RestrictTo.Scope.LIBRARY_GROUP)
    interface FirebaseAdapter<T> extends ChangeEventListener, LifecycleObserver {
    /**
    * If you need to do some setup before the adapter starts listening for change events in the
    * database, do so it here and then call {@code super.startListening()}.
    */
    void startListening();

    /**
    * Removes listeners and clears all items in the backing {@link FirebaseArray}.
    */
    void stopListening();

    ObservableSnapshotArray<T> getSnapshots();

    T getItem(int position);

    }
    222 changes: 222 additions & 0 deletions FirebaseRecyclerAdapter.java
    Original file line number Diff line number Diff line change
    @@ -0,0 +1,222 @@
    package com.app.wanna.android.utils.firebaseadapter;

    import android.arch.lifecycle.Lifecycle;
    import android.arch.lifecycle.LifecycleOwner;
    import android.arch.lifecycle.OnLifecycleEvent;
    import android.support.v7.widget.RecyclerView;
    import android.util.Log;
    import android.widget.Filter;
    import android.widget.Filterable;

    import com.firebase.ui.common.ChangeEventType;
    import com.firebase.ui.database.FirebaseRecyclerOptions;
    import com.firebase.ui.database.ObservableSnapshotArray;
    import com.google.firebase.database.DataSnapshot;
    import com.google.firebase.database.DatabaseError;

    import java.util.ArrayList;
    import java.util.Collection;
    import java.util.List;

    /**
    * This class is a generic way of backing a {@link RecyclerView} with a Firebase location. It
    * handles all of the child events at the given Firebase location and marshals received data into
    * the given class type.
    * <p>
    * See the <a href="https://github.com/firebase/FirebaseUI-Android/blob/master/database/README.md">README</a>
    * for an in-depth tutorial on how to set up the FirebaseRecyclerAdapter.
    *
    * @param <T> The Java class that maps to the type of objects stored in the Firebase location.
    * @param <VH> The {@link RecyclerView.ViewHolder} class that contains the Views in the layout that
    * is shown for each object.
    */
    public abstract class FirebaseRecyclerAdapter<T, VH extends RecyclerView.ViewHolder>
    extends RecyclerView.Adapter<VH> implements FirebaseAdapter<T>, Filterable {
    private static final String TAG = "FirebaseRecyclerAdapter";

    private final ObservableSnapshotArray<T> mSnapshots;
    private final List<T> list, backupList;
    private CustomFilter mCustomFilter;
    private boolean isFiltarable;

    /**
    * Initialize a {@link RecyclerView.Adapter} that listens to a Firebase query. See
    * {@link FirebaseRecyclerOptions} for configuration options.
    */
    public FirebaseRecyclerAdapter(FirebaseRecyclerOptions<T> options, boolean isFiltarable) {
    mSnapshots = options.getSnapshots();
    list = new ArrayList<>();
    backupList = new ArrayList<>();
    if (options.getOwner() != null) {
    options.getOwner().getLifecycle().addObserver(this);
    }
    this.isFiltarable = isFiltarable;
    }

    @OnLifecycleEvent(Lifecycle.Event.ON_START)
    public void startListening() {
    if (!mSnapshots.isListening(this)) {
    mSnapshots.addChangeEventListener(this);
    }
    }

    @OnLifecycleEvent(Lifecycle.Event.ON_STOP)
    public void stopListening() {
    mSnapshots.removeChangeEventListener(this);
    notifyDataSetChanged();
    }

    @OnLifecycleEvent(Lifecycle.Event.ON_DESTROY)
    void cleanup(LifecycleOwner source) {
    source.getLifecycle().removeObserver(this);
    }

    @Override
    public void onChildChanged(ChangeEventType type,
    DataSnapshot snapshot,
    int newIndex,
    int oldIndex) {
    T model = mSnapshots.get(newIndex);
    onChildUpdate(model, type, snapshot, newIndex, oldIndex);
    }

    protected void onChildUpdate(T model, ChangeEventType type,
    DataSnapshot snapshot,
    int newIndex,
    int oldIndex) {
    switch (type) {
    case ADDED:
    addItem(snapshot.getKey(), model);
    notifyItemInserted(newIndex);
    break;
    case CHANGED:
    addItem(snapshot.getKey(), model, newIndex);
    notifyItemChanged(newIndex);
    break;
    case REMOVED:
    removeItem(newIndex);
    notifyItemRemoved(newIndex);
    break;
    case MOVED:
    moveItem(snapshot.getKey(), model, newIndex, oldIndex);
    notifyItemMoved(oldIndex, newIndex);
    break;
    default:
    throw new IllegalStateException("Incomplete case statement");
    }
    }

    private void moveItem(String key, T t, int newIndex, int oldIndex) {
    list.remove(oldIndex);
    list.add(newIndex, t);
    if (isFiltarable) {
    backupList.remove(oldIndex);
    backupList.add(newIndex, t);
    }
    }

    private void removeItem(int newIndex) {
    list.remove(newIndex);
    if (isFiltarable)
    backupList.remove(newIndex);
    }

    private void addItem(String key, T t, int newIndex) {
    list.remove(newIndex);
    list.add(newIndex, t);
    if (isFiltarable) {
    backupList.remove(newIndex);
    backupList.add(newIndex, t);
    }
    }

    private void addItem(String id, T t) {
    list.add(t);
    if (isFiltarable)
    backupList.add(t);
    }

    @Override
    public void onDataChanged() {
    }

    @Override
    public void onError(DatabaseError error) {
    Log.w(TAG, error.toException());
    }

    @Override
    public ObservableSnapshotArray<T> getSnapshots() {
    return mSnapshots;
    }

    @Override
    public T getItem(int position) {
    return list.get(position);
    }

    @Override
    public int getItemCount() {
    return list.size();
    }

    @Override
    public void onBindViewHolder(VH holder, int position) {
    onBindViewHolder(holder, position, getItem(position));
    }

    /**
    * @param model the model object containing the data that should be used to populate the view.
    * @see #onBindViewHolder(RecyclerView.ViewHolder, int)
    */
    protected abstract void onBindViewHolder(VH holder, int position, T model);

    /**
    * filter condition for Filter
    *
    * @param model model T
    * @param filterPattern filter pattern with Lower Case
    */
    protected boolean filterCondition(T model, String filterPattern) {
    return true;
    }

    @Override
    public Filter getFilter() {
    if (mCustomFilter == null) {
    mCustomFilter = new CustomFilter();
    }
    return mCustomFilter;
    }

    public class CustomFilter extends Filter {

    @Override
    protected FilterResults performFiltering(CharSequence constraint) {
    final FilterResults results = new FilterResults();
    if (constraint.length() == 0) {
    results.values = backupList;
    results.count = backupList.size();
    } else {
    List<T> filteredList = new ArrayList<>();
    final String filterPattern = constraint.toString().toLowerCase().trim();
    for (T t : backupList) {
    if (filterCondition(t, filterPattern)) {
    filteredList.add(t);
    }
    }
    results.values = filteredList;
    results.count = filteredList.size();
    }

    return results;
    }

    @Override
    protected void publishResults(CharSequence constraint, FilterResults results) {
    list.clear();
    list.addAll((Collection<? extends T>) results.values);
    notifyDataSetChanged();
    }
    }
    }
